不同连作年限对大蒜生长及生理活性的影响

- 摘要:
- 以大蒜为试验材料,在氮磷钾供应充足条件下,采用盆栽试验方法研究了在大蒜连作0(CK)、10、20、30年条件下连作土对大蒜生长发育及其生理活性的影响。结果表明:随着连作年限的增加,各生物学指标呈现出快速-缓慢的下降趋势,连作10年的株高、假茎粗、蒜头直径和单个蒜头的重量均极显著低于对照(0年),已表现出明显的连作障碍,而连作10年和连作20年之间的差异并不显著,但继续增加连作年限至30年时连作障碍表现得更为明显。不同连作年限对大蒜生理指标也有显著影响,除过氧化氢酶(CAT)活性在连作0、10、20年之间差异不显著外,叶片叶绿素含量、超氧化物歧化酶(SOD)和过氧化物酶(POD)活性均随连作年限的增加而显著降低,且SOD在不同连作年限下差异均极显著。总之,连作降低了大蒜株高、产量等形态指标及叶绿素、抗氧化物酶活性等生理生化指标,短期连作(10年)已表现出明显连作障碍,长期连作(30年)障碍更严重,降低了大蒜产量和经济效益,因此,生产中应注意合理轮作倒茬,避免连作障碍的发生。
- Abstract:
- With the soilscropped garlic for 0 (control),10,20,30 years as test materials,apot experiment was conducted to study the effect of continuous cropping onthe garlicgrowth and physiological activities.The results showed that the biological indicators of garlic were declined rapidly first and then slowly with the increasing of continuous cropping years.Continuous cropp-ingobstacle occurred in the 10 years with the index decreased,such as average height,pseudostem diameter,diameter of garlic bulb and individual garlic fresh weight.There was no significant difference between 10 years continuous cropping and 20 years,but when continue to 30 years,the continuous cropping obstacles appeared more obvious.At the same time,the chlorophyll content and superoxide dismutase (SOD),peroxidase (POD) activity were reduced notably except catalase (CAT) with different continuous cropping years.In conclusion,with nitrogen,phosphorus and potassium sufficiently supplied,continuous cropping decreased the photosynthetic properties and antioxidant enzyme activity of garlic,continuous croppingobstacle occurred in short-term (10 years) and more serious in long-term (30 years),therefore,the harm of continuous cropping obstacle would be reduced by crop rotation.
